Here in California most employees are “at will employees.” That means there is no contract and employers can fire employees at the drop of a hat. Now employers are finding out that “at will” employment works both ways. The employee can accept a better job and leave at any time WITHOUT TRAINING A REPLACEMENT.

Also, in one of the few things they have ever gotten right, California also banned the use of noncompete agreements in employment.

Now you can leave your job and go to work for a competitor without fear that your former employer is going to tie you up on court for the next thirteen years.

It’s an idea that needs to spread.
